What companies run services between Finsbury Park (Station), England and Gloucester, England?

Great Western Railway (GWR) operates a train from London Paddington to Gloucester hourly. Tickets cost £50–95 and the journey takes 1h 44m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Finsbury Park Station to Transport Hub via Sloane Square and London Victoria in around 5h 10m.
